Property
This charming period house with elevations of yellow brick was built in the Victorian era and offers well-proportioned living accommodation in a convenient and sought-after location.
You enter the property into a hallway with a door to the left leading into a bright and spacious open plan living and dining space. There are windows at the front and back providing dual-aspect, letting in lots of light with wooden flooring flowing through. The front provides a good-sized living space while the rear is ideally suited for formal dining and entertaining. To the right is a useful storage cupboard with further understairs storage next to it through a separate door.
At the rear of the property, the kitchen is fitted with an integrated oven, gas hob, extractor fan with worktop running along and white tiled splashback with space for a freestanding fridge freezer and washing machine. The kitchen also houses the recently installed gas combi boiler as well as another large window.
There is a door that leads out to the garden.
The first floor offers two well proportioned bedrooms as well as the family bathroom.
The main bedroom is a good-sized double with a sash window facing the front. The rear bedroom has a nice view out to the garden.
The bathroom with matching white suite comprises a shower over the bath, basin, W.C. And useful storage cupboard.
Outside
The front of the property is set back from the road and has a small area suitable for plant pots. The east facing, low-maintenance rear garden is partly Astro-Turfed with space for alfresco dining to the side and paving stones lead to the back of the garden to a seating area where one can enjoy a drink in the sunshine. The rear boundary is partially walled with the remainder fenced.
Location
The property is located in the highly desirable 'Hollybush' area of Sevenoaks Town within walking distance of both the High Street and Sevenoaks mainline station. Despite being in the centre of Town, Hollybush is often described as having a village feel and boasts its own collection of boutique shops, cafés and a fantastic park, which includes tennis courts, bowls, AstroTurf pitch, a café and a children's playground. Knole Park is also on the doorstep with 1000 acres of deer parkland and the stunning Knole House to explore.
Sevenoaks High Street is just 0.7 miles away and has a number of pubs, restaurants and shops as well as the Stag Theatre and cinema, Vine cricket ground and Sevenoaks leisure centre with swimming pool and fitness suite.
Sevenoaks mainline station (fast rail services to London Bridge, Waterloo East, Charing Cross and Cannon Street in as little as 23 minutes) is approximately 0.8 miles away and access to the M25 (junction 5) can be found at the Chevening interchange about 2.5 miles away.
Schooling is excellent with many highly regarded primary, private and grammar schools within walking distance, including Lady Boswell’s, Sevenoaks Primary and St John’s Primary Schools, Trinity School, Weald of Kent Grammar Annexe, Tunbridge Wells Boys Grammar Annexe and Walthamstow Hall.
